Cheek Fillers are a popular choice for those striving to tackle indications of ageing such as wrinkles, creases and sagging skin. The injections are formed from hyaluronic acid, an element that is already present in the skin, and can be used to add mass and contour to the cheeks to get a more vibrant look. The effects of the treatment are fast, making it an ideal option for those wanting to regain a more juvenile appearance.


Doctor Led Cheek Fillers Near Hale Barns - Benefits

Hyaluronic acid-based Cheek Fillers are employed to gain the desired effect of Cheek Fillers. This filler is injected into the cheeks to give them a more youthful, fuller aspect. It can also help to reduce wrinkles and drooping skin. This filler works by temporarily filling in wrinkles and furrows, as well as adding volume to the region. In addition, Cheek Fillers can confer structure and form to the face to increase its aesthetics.

Facial balancing

Filler planning should start with facial structure, not syringe choice.

Review proportion, asymmetry, profile, previous filler, safety, maintenance and alternatives before deciding what is suitable.
